      Very common compression utility for LZMA (.xz file)

      Similar to .gzip, .zip, etc.

        It’s definitely common, but zstd is gaining on it since in a lot of cases it can produce similarly-sized compressed files but it’s quicker to decompress them. There’s still some cases where xz is better than zstd, but not very many.
